Royal Gazette
Part I

The Royal Gazette Part I began as the Halifax Gazette, Canada's first newspaper, and continues to this day as the Province's official weekly government record of proclamations and other statutory notices. Read more about the history of the Gazette...

In May of 1996, the Office of the Royal Gazette Part I joined with the Office of the Registrar of Regulations, which is responsible for the publication of the Royal Gazette Part II - Regulations.

The Royal Gazette Part I is issued Wednesday of every week and is available by subscription or may be viewed at most libraries across the Province.

The deadline for receiving notices is 4:30 pm on Tuesday for publishing in the Wednesday gazette.
